From: Nemo-like kinase as a negative regulator of nuclear receptor Nurr1 gene transcription in prostate cancer

Fig. 3

NLK is involved in the suppression of Nurr1 expression in PCa cell lines. PC-3 cells were transfected with NLK-expressing or control vectors, and LNCaP cells were transfected with a shRNA vector targeting NLK or a control nonspecific shRNA vector. a 48 h after transfection, Western blot analysis was used to detect protein expression levels of NLK and Nurr1. b 48 h after transfection, real-time PCR was performed to detect mRNA levels of Nurr1. c Analysis of Nurr1 promoter-luciferase activity was used to determine Nurr1 transcriptional activity. Results are plotted as means ± SD for three independent experiments. *p < 0.05 (compared with control groups), assessed by Student’s t-test
